“Gegharkunik Province Hit by Devastating Flood; Rescue Operations Underway as Residents Evacuated to Safety”

A natural disaster struck the Gegharkunik province today, on January 23. The mayor of Tsavak village alerted the National Crisis Management Center about flooding near the village in the Sevana Lake area, requesting assistance to evacuate residents. Currently, a team of 34 rescuers, including divers and city officials, is monitoring the situation. This collaborative effort involves rescuers, divers, and residents working together to conduct rescue operations. As a precautionary measure, residents have been evacuated from a distance of 300-400 meters from the water and 5 meters from the flooded area. They have been safely transported to land using boats provided by the divers. Understanding the gravity of the situation, the crisis was addressed in a cabinet meeting held in Vardenis.
